Village Overview

Sisba is a village in Bagaha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Pashchim Champaran district, Bihar. For Sisba, the population is 367 and Census village code is 216961. Location and Administration

Sisba comes under Chandraha Rupwaliya gram panchayat and Bagaha C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Bagaha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The block headquarters is Bagaha at 10 km. The Census district headquarters, Bettiah, is 20 km away.

Connectivity and Public Services

An all-weather road means the village approach was reported as usable in fair and foul weather. Pucca, kuchha, WBM and footpath are separate Census road categories. Mobile coverage means the village was treated as having access when mobile service was available to at least some residents under Census reporting practice. Water, Sanitation and Power

Drinking water sources are Census categories such as treated tap water, untreated tap water, covered or uncovered well, hand pump, tube well, spring, river, canal, tank, pond or lake. Power availability means electricity was reported as available for the stated use. It does not mean uninterrupted electricity or current connection status.
